Claro Pay
Claro Pay, operated by América Móvil's Claro Nicaragua, is a mobile money platform targeting prepaid mobile subscribers. It supports P2P transfers, bill payments, and basic financial transactions for users outside the formal banking system. It is one of the few accessible digital financial tools for rural and low-income populations.
Tigo Money
Tigo Money, operated by Telecel (Millicom's Paraguay subsidiary), is Paraguay's leading mobile wallet and a key driver of financial inclusion. It enables P2P transfers, QR payments, bill payments, and remittance collection. Tigo Money participates in Paraguay's interoperable instant payment infrastructure and has deep penetration among the unbanked and underbanked population. QR transactions reached 13 million in March 2025, with much of this volume flowing through Tigo Money.
